BEST PHOTOGRAPHS OF THE DAY


Each day, The Guardian's picture editors bring you the best in news photography from around the world. 

Every photo includes information about the location, a caption and the name of the photographer. They're both interesting to look at and great material for warm-up activities or conversation classes with more advanced students.

HOUSES OF THE FUTURE

 Have you ever thought about what our houses might look like in the future, taking into account new technologies, health and environmental concerns? Here are two TED talks on the topic which could serve as an excellent introduction to a chool project about green living, imagining the future of design. 

TED is an amazing resource for class because of the short duration, variety of topics and accents, and transcript and subtitle functions.
